Jennifer Beals in ‘The L Word’
One of Jennifer Beals’ most iconic roles came in the form of Bette Porter, the lead character in the groundbreaking TV series ‘The L Word.’ Premiering in 2004, the show tackled issues of sexuality, relationships, and identity with unflinching honesty.
Jennifer’s portrayal of Bette, a successful art gallery owner and the epitome of sophistication, was both complex and relatable. The character’s struggles with love, career, and personal identity struck a chord with viewers and helped bring LGBTQ+ stories to the forefront of mainstream media.
‘The L Word’ ran for six seasons and remains a cultural touchstone for many. Jennifer’s performance earned her numerous accolades and further solidified her status as a trailblazer in the entertainment industry.
